42template <
template <
bool>
class Archive>
45 size_t cnt = v.size();
55 for (
size_t i = 0; i < cnt; i++) {
65template <
template <
bool>
class Archive>
68 if (0 == v.size())
return true;
70 size_t cnt = v.size();
71 for (
size_t i = 0; i < cnt; i++) {
binary_archive< false > ar
Definition cold-outputs.cpp:54
POD_CLASS signature
Definition crypto.h:98
POD_CLASS hash8
Definition hash.h:52
POD_CLASS key_derivation
Definition crypto.h:91
POD_CLASS view_tag
Definition crypto.h:103
POD_CLASS public_key
Definition crypto.h:64
POD_CLASS key_image
Definition crypto.h:95
POD_CLASS hash
Definition hash.h:49
bool do_serialize(Archive< false > &ar, std::vector< crypto::signature > &v)
Definition crypto.h:43
Simple DSL AAPI based on.
#define BLOB_SERIALIZER(T)
makes the type have a blob serializer trait defined
Definition serialization.h:98
#define VARIANT_TAG(Archive, Type, Tag)
Adds the tag \tag to the Archive of Type.
Definition serialization.h:108
bool good() const noexcept
Definition binary_archive.h:99
void end_string(const char *delimiter)
Definition binary_archive.h:163
void serialize_blob(void *buf, size_t len, const char *delimiter="")
Definition binary_archive.h:130
size_t remaining_bytes() const noexcept
Definition binary_archive.h:169
void begin_string(const char *delimiter)
Definition binary_archive.h:162
void set_fail() noexcept
Definition binary_archive.h:100
Definition debug_archive.h:37